Leeds City College is one of the UK’s largest FE establishments with around 1400 employees and over 17,400 students. Offering a diverse curriculum within a vibrant and multicultural learning environment, our goal is to deliver excellent and innovative education which supports and inspires every student to achieve their ambitions.

The School of Social Sciences at Leeds City College are seeking to recruit a programme manager to join the English & Maths delivery team. The Programme Manager will work with the Deputy Head of English & Maths and an existing programme manager leading a team of 10 teachers and 6 study support coaches. The successful candidate will be part of a motivated and ambitious team who strive to secure outstanding outcomes for the 728 students studying GCSE English and 836 GCSE maths. 74% of the students are 16-18 year olds and 26% adults. The school also delivers a small number of functional skills to students for whom GCSE is not appropriate. The successful candidate will thrive on seeing students make progress in incremental steps towards their target grades and adopt a restorative approach to engaging with students in their studies. The successful candidate will have experience of delivering English and or maths at any age phase and be confident in supporting colleagues to develop their English & or maths pedagogy.
